Titans Open Season With Two Victories at Puget Sound Premiere

TACOMA, Wash.- The UW-Oshkosh women's volleyball team opened the 2026 season with a pair of victories Friday at Memorial Fieldhouse, sweeping Pacific University (Ore.) before battling back for a five-set victory over Pacific Lutheran University (Wash.). The Titans defeated Pacific, 25-15, 25-16, 25-14, before earning a 26-28, 25-19, 21-25, 25-23, 15-10 victory over Pacific Lutheran to begin the season 2-0. 

The top-ranked team in Division III by the American Volleyball Coaches Association, UW-Oshkosh totaled 108 kills, 22 service aces and 153 digs. Samantha Perlberg (Chippewa Falls/Chippewa Falls) paced the Titans offensively with 39 kills between the two matches, while also contributing 33 digs. 

Titans Sweep Pacific, 3-0 

UW-Oshkosh opened the day by hitting .301 as a team, recording 42 kills on 93 attacks with just 14 errors. The Titans also limited Pacific to a .063 hitting percentage. Perlberg led the offense with 15 kills on 27 attacks for a .444 hitting percentage, while Grace Juergens (Lockport, Ill./Lockport Community) added eight kills on 16 attacks (.375) and three service aces. Riley Borrowman (Oswego, Ill./Oswego) recorded five kills on eight attacks (.625) and added three aces and three total blocks. 

Leah Carlson (Dixon, Ill./Dixon) directed the Titan offense with 20 assists and three aces, while Alex Hopp (Spring Grove, Ill./Richmond-Burton Community) added 13 assists and one ace. Callie Panasuk (Oak Creek/Oak Creek) anchored the defensive effort with nine digs and three aces. 

The Titans established control early in the opening set, recording 14 kills on 23 attacks while hitting .348. Pacific managed just three kills and three errors in the frame as UW-Oshkosh secured a 25-15 victory. 

UW-Oshkosh continued its strong play in the second set, overcoming seven attack errors with 13 kills to hit .158. Pacific finished the frame with a .161 hitting percentage, but the Titans maintained control to take the set, 25-16, and move within one set of the sweep. 

The Titans saved their most efficient offensive performance for the third set, exploding for 15 kills with just one attack error on 32 attempts for a .438 hitting percentage. Pacific was held to a .000 hitting percentage in the final frame as UW-Oshkosh completed the sweep with a 25-14 win.

Titans Battle Past Pacific Lutheran in Five Sets 

UW-Oshkosh faced a much tighter test in its second match of the day, battling Pacific Lutheran through five sets before securing the 15-10 victory in the deciding frame. The Titans finished with 66 kills and 112 digs, while Perlberg turned in a career-best defensive performance with 26 digs to go along with a match-high 24 kills and 25 points. 

Juergens added 14 kills, 24 digs and four service aces, while Lauren Grier (Fond du Lac/Fond du Lac) contributed nine kills and four total blocks. Borrowman finished with eight kills, three assists, eight digs and a solo block. Carlson recorded 27 assists and three aces, Hopp added 19 assists, and Panasuk turned in a career-high 32 digs. 

The opening set featured a back-and-forth battle, with 13 ties and eight lead changes. UW-Oshkosh recorded 13 kills but hit just .020 in the frame, while Pacific Lutheran held a narrow advantage offensively. The Lutes eventually edged the Titans, 28-26, to take the opening set. 

UW-Oshkosh responded in the second set, improving its offensive efficiency to .205 behind 13 kills and only four errors. The Titans held Pacific Lutheran to a .061 hitting percentage and evened the match with a 25-19 victory. 

Pacific Lutheran regained the lead in the third set, hitting .286 while UW-Oshkosh produced 15 kills at a .186 clip. The Titans remained within striking distance offensively but ultimately dropped the frame, 25-21, putting the Lutes one set away from the match victory. 

Facing elimination, the Titans answered with another tightly contested set. The fourth frame featured 12 ties and seven lead changes, with UW-Oshkosh producing a match-best 16 kills. Despite hitting .143, the Titans held Pacific Lutheran to a .116 mark and pulled out a 25-23 victory to force a decisive fifth set. 

UW-Oshkosh took control in the deciding frame, recording nine kills with just two errors for a .259 hitting percentage. The Titans limited Pacific Lutheran to five kills and a .107 hitting percentage, closing out the comeback with a 15-10 victory and moving to 2-0 on the young season.
